Malaika star Jabu Ndaba dies
Wednesday, July 16, 2008
The star, who had been battling TB and repeatedly denied he was HIV-positive, died in Johannesburg on Monday.
Malaika's manager Stacey Gule told New Zimbabwe.com: "Jabu passed away at 12.13 this afternoon (Monday) at Tshepong Hospital in Klerksdorp. "He had TB and complications developed from that. The whole group is absolutely devastated."
